What they do

An Operating Engineer or Heavy Equipment Operator drives and operates heavy equipment used in quarries, construction sites, landfills, refuse and recycling centers, or ports. Heavy Equipment may include, but is not limited to, bulldozers, excavators, paving equipment and pile drivers.

Job Description

Re-roller operator Responsibilities
  • Perform quality checks prior to rolling product
  • Inspects equipment prior to use to ensure proper setup and alignment; performs basic and routine adjustments and maintenance.
  • Roll products into desired lengths based on customer specifications.
  • Meet daily production quotas
  • Produces the required quantity of products within established specifications and tolerances.
  • Measures finished product with precision tools, ensuring compliance with function, quality, and cosmetic specifications.
  • Maintains a clean, safe, and orderly work area.
  • Performs other related duties as assigned.
  • Follows 6S lean manufacturing standards Knowledge, Skills & Abilities
  • Ability to follow directions and work well in a team.
  • Attention to detail
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ills.
  • Understanding of and the ability to abide by applicable OSHA and environmental regulations. Physical Requirements
  • Prolonged periods working on feet, using tools, and performing repetitive actions that entail frequent bending and stooping.
  • Repetitive hand and wrist motion.
  • Must be able to lift 70 pounds at a time. Will use cranes to lift and move products.
  • Visual acuity to read instructions, operate machines, and inspect products produced.
